**TICKET-4417: Staging thumb queue misconfigured**

Marloft staging workers are polling the prod queue. Root cause: env file copied from prod overlay without edits. Thumbnails for staging uploads landing in the wrong bucket since Tuesday. Fix: set `THUMB_QUEUE_NAME=marloft-staging` and `THUMB_BUCKET=stg-thumbs`, restart workers, purge the backlog. The queue also rejects unauthenticated pollers, so the staging env file must end with the staging queue credential on its own line:

vault entry, yadug-yahig: VAULT_KEY8=0123db84

## Local Setup

The Scribbleward linter checks every doc page in `content/` for broken anchors, stale version tags, and our house style rules (yes, including the Oxford comma thing). Install deps with `make bootstrap`, then run `scribbleward check` before pushing. Fixable issues auto-correct with `--mend`. The linter caches results between runs, and it stores that cache in a small local database reachable via the connection string below.

database URL for bahop-yagep: mssql://sildor_svc:35ha7jz@db-fb6d.nelvrodyn.example:5432/casath

## Idempotency Keys for Payment Retries — Lumenpay Core

Every retryable charge in Lumenpay must carry an idempotency key derived from the order and attempt window. Keys are stored with a TTL so duplicate submissions within the window return the original result rather than re-charging. The constants governing key length, TTL, and retry spacing are defined below.

constants for yaduf-fahag:
BUDGETS = {
    "kelix": 528,
    "briwyn": 734,
}

// Heads up: this block was reworked during the Tallowbird broker upgrade
// (v4 to v5). The old plaintext auth path is gone — everything now goes
// through the Mossgate token service, so please double-check the TLS
// settings rather than the creds themselves. The client below connects to
// the internal Mossgate endpoint using the key that follows.

gateway credential: vxb3-o9a